Modular monolith
A monolithic architecture is a singular, large computing network with one code base that couples all of the business concerns together. To make a change to this sort of application requires updating the entire stack by accessing the code base and building and deploying an updated version of the service-side interface.
A Modular Monolith consists of dividing logic into modules, as each module is independent and isolated.
Every module is in charge of its own business logic, database or schema, etc.
With this model of architecture, you can build and modify existing layers of each module while leaving the others unaffected.
Modules should communicate through APIs, allowing access to the logic of each module through public methods, not internal functions and the logic of each one.

when splitting a monolith
Difficulties in finding boundaries
Decoupling data, splitting tables
speed of tests
Shared transactions
An exception in a module you call/notify can rollback your transaction
Resource starvation
Modules shared thread/db connections pool
Need good monitoring
Deadlocks
in process or out process
Single instance of DI container
global settings, rogue aspects, bean name collisions
Unified Openapi
single version
type name collisons
End to end tests are slow
multiple modules involved
prefere module scoped tests
Always ready to ship
need to use feature flags
Builds can be long
parallalise
